Frequently Asked Questions


1. What is the hottest month in Epernay historically?

August is historically Epernay's hottest month, with average maximum temperatures around 25°C. During peak heatwave events, the highest recorded temperatures have reached 40°C on 2026-06-27.

2. What is the coldest month in Epernay historically?

January is Epernay's coldest month, with average minimum temperatures around 1°C. The all-time record low of -10°C was recorded on 2012-02-03.

3. What is the average annual rainfall in Epernay over the past 17 years?

Epernay's average annual rainfall is approximately 750.9mm, based on records spanning 17 years.

4. How many rainy days does Epernay experience on average per year?

Epernay historically records approximately 201.9 rainy days per year. December has the highest number of rain days at an average of 19.5 days.

5. What is the all-time highest temperature ever recorded in Epernay?

The all-time highest temperature recorded in Epernay is 40°C on 2026-06-27.

6. What is the all-time lowest temperature ever recorded in Epernay?

The all-time lowest temperature recorded in Epernay is -10°C on 2012-02-03.

7. What is the windiest time of year in Epernay historically?

Epernay experiences its strongest winds during February. The historic gust record of 54 kph was recorded on 2017-01-12.

8. What is the highest and lowest humidity in Epernay during a year?

Usually, Epernay's humidity peaks in December at around 87.7% and drops to its lowest in August at approximately 68.9%.
